Harriett Ann Whitehead 1851–1941 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 14 Dec 1851

Birth Location: Stocklinch Somersetshire England

Death Date: 5 May 1941

Death Location: Brisbane, Queensland, Australia

Father: John Whitehead

Mother: Maria Tavener

Spouse(s): Philip Vile

Children(s): Clara VILE

In 1851, Harriett Ann Whitehead entered the world in Stocklinch Somersetshire England, born to John Whitehead And Maria Tavener. Harriett Ann Whitehead married Philip Vile, and had children including Clara Vile. Harriett Ann Whitehead passed away in 1941 in Brisbane, Queensland, Australia.
